ZIP 76513 and ZIP 76520 are ZIP Code areas in Texas. This page compares them across population, income, housing, education, commuting, and how each has changed since 2019.

ZIP 76513 has the higher population (44,855 vs 8,098 in ZIP 76520). ZIP 76513 has the higher median household income ($82,366 vs $63,037 in ZIP 76520). ZIP 76513 has the higher median home value ($260,200 vs $157,700 in ZIP 76520).
